0
Завершен

Разделить settlement на два поля

RaFaeL 7 лет назад обновлен Эльза Хайдарова 8 месяцев назад 8

Было бы полезно, если бы API возвращало значения "населенный пункт" и "внутригородская территория" в отдельных полях, иначе приходится вставлять "костыли" (и не факт, что всегда прокатит)

Ответ

Ответ
Завершен

Внутригородских территорий больше нет, вместо них теперь планировочные структуры. Они разделены в подсказках по ФИАС. В обычных подсказках по адресам — не планируем.

ХОРОШО, МНЕ ПОНРАВИЛОСЬ
Оценка удовлетворенности от RaFaeL 4 года назад
На рассмотрении

А зачем различать «населенный пункт» и «внутригородскую территорию»?

"Населенный пункт" - словарное значение из КЛАДР, привязывается через справочник, "внутригородская территория" в КЛАДРе отсутствует, как максимум ее можно переносить в свободно заполняемую часть адреса, либо вообще игнорировать. Соответственно надо понимать, как обрабатывать полученные данные

Вы проверяете название населенного пункта на строгое вхождение в КЛАДР? Зачем?

Населенный пункт сохраняется в справочник населенных пунктов, туда же пишется код КЛАДР для населенного пункта (его можно получить из кода адреса, который возвращают подсказки) для того, чтобы при дальнейшей работе не было дубликатов - адрес пользователь может вводить вручную через "Подсказки", а может также быть импортирован откуда-то еще и его надо привязать по полям через коды. Но для внутригородской территории код КЛАДР отсутствует и это значение надо обрабатывать по другому, как текст, а не как значение справочника. Соответственно надо понимать, ЧТО вернулось в поле settlement - значение, которому соответствует какое-то значение из КЛАДР и его надо сохранить с кодом либо это прокто текстовое значение, которое надо сохранить как текст. Можно не разные поля, а какой-то флажок, например, уровень согласно http://dadata.userecho.com/topics/1059-urovni-fias-i-urovni-adresa-dadatyi/ т.е. в каком-то поле вернуть либо 5 либо 6

В ФИАС де-факто на уровне 5 (внутригородская территория) лежат городские районы (например, «респ Башкортостан, г Уфа, Демский р-н»). Вы это же понимаете под внутригородской территорий или что-то другое?

Ответ
Завершен

Внутригородских территорий больше нет, вместо них теперь планировочные структуры. Они разделены в подсказках по ФИАС. В обычных подсказках по адресам — не планируем.

Поправьте таблицу по ссылке - https://support.dadata.ru/knowledge-bases/4/articles/1059-urovni-fias-i-urovni-adresa-dadatyi
Пропишите явно что этот уровень не используется и все перешло в планировочные структуры

Сервис поддержки клиентов работает на платформе UserEcho